Unix Host metrics (Full Overview, Telegraf nstat) use telegraf v1.37.0 and above

Telegraf Linux Host Monitoring — All‑in‑One Dashboard A complete, ready‑to‑use Grafana dashboard for monitoring Linux hosts using Telegraf + InfluxDB (Flux). This dashboard consolidates CPU, memory, disk, network, kernel, processes, TCP/IP, and system metrics into a single, organized view. It is designed to be simple, portable, and immediately usable in any environment where Telegraf is collecting standard system metrics and storing them in InfluxDb v2.

Unix Host metrics (Full Overview, Telegraf nstat) use telegraf v1.37.0 and above screenshot 1
Unix Host metrics (Full Overview, Telegraf nstat) use telegraf v1.37.0 and above screenshot 2
Unix Host metrics (Full Overview, Telegraf nstat) use telegraf v1.37.0 and above screenshot 3
Unix Host metrics (Full Overview, Telegraf nstat) use telegraf v1.37.0 and above screenshot 4

Fully Variable‑Driven (Plug‑and‑Play)

This dashboard is built around Grafana variables, so you can reuse it across any number of hosts or buckets without editing queries. Variables used everywhere:

  • ${datasource} == Selects the InfluxDB datasource (Flux)
  • ${bucket} == Bucket containing Telegraf metrics
  • ${host} == Hostname filter for all panels
  • ${interface} == Network interface selector
  • ${disk} == Disk device selector

Every Flux query references these variables, ensuring:

  • No hard‑coded hostnames
  • No manual query editing
  • Works instantly after import Just pick your datasource and host from the dropdowns.

Note: Use Telegraf version 1.37 or later. Protocol-level metrics for [[inputs.net]] began deprecation before Telegraf v1.36.0. Users are encouraged to use [[inputs.nstat]], which provides comprehensive kernel SNMP and netstat counters. This dashboard uses nstat metrics.

Revisions
RevisionDescriptionCreated

Get this dashboard

Import the dashboard template

or

Download JSON

Datasource
Dependencies